Key Features Comparison

oTranscribe
oTranscribe Features
  • Easy-to-use web-based interface
  • Foot pedal control for hands-free transcription
  • Auto-scrolling transcript window
  • Cloud storage integration (Google Drive, Dropbox, etc.)
  • Keyboard shortcuts for common transcription actions
  • Supports multiple audio file formats
  • Ability to insert timestamps and annotations
